Gonzalez Turns a Set and Eliminates Weng

Level 15 : Blinds 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ante
David Gonzalez
David Gonzalez

On a board of 39J2, there were around 200,000 chips in the pot when Bin Weng and David Gonzalez sent their chips marching into the middle of the table, which left Weng at risk for his stack of around 400,000.

Bin Weng: AJ All in
David Gonzalez: 22

Weng was drawing stone dead and had no chance to remain in the tournament as the dealer put out an inconsequential 5 to complete the board.

Thomas Squeezes in Small Blind

Level 15 : Blinds 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

A player in early position raised to 13,000, which prompted two players, including the button, behind to call.

With three players in the pot, Aaron Thomas appeared to have other ideas on how to proceed out of the small blind.

Thomas glanced to his right, where Poker Hall of Famer Erik Seidel sat in the big blind, and then around the table at his opponents.

After a few moments, Thomas three-bet to 76,000.

Seidel folded and was quickly followed by the original raiser and one of the two preflop callers. The player on the button, though, appeared to agonize over his decision. He went in the tank for almost a minute before folding.

The dealer pushed the pot to Thomas, who used the opportunity to flip over one of his cards, the 2, before collecting the chips.

Rampage Check-Raises River

Level 15 : Blinds 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

Action was picked up on the river with a board of 6JA82 when Ethan "Rampage" Yau checked his small blind to Alex Foxen in the big blind. Foxen bet 33,000 and Yau went deep into the tank before check-raising to 115,000. Next, it was Foxen's turn to think it over. Foxen eyeballed Yau and his chips before flicking in the call.

Yau exposed A2 for a rivered two pair and Foxen mucked.

Hopkins On the Right Side of a Cooler

Level 15 : Blinds 3,000/6,000, 6,000 ante

A player in the cutoff opened and Joshua Hopkins three-bet from the small blind to 46,000. The action folded back to the cutoff who four-bet to 80,000, and Hopkins responded with a five-bet to 145,000. After some thinking, the cutoff shoved all in, and Hopkins snap-called his stack of 370,000 chips.

Joshua Hopkins: AA All in
Cutoff: AK

Hopkins didn't need to sweat as he improved to top set on the 102A36 runout to score the full double-up.
